WebThis tells you how competitive the school is and how serious their requirements are. The acceptance rate at UVA is 23.9%. For every 100 applicants, 24 are admitted. This means the school is very selective. If you meet UVA's requirements for GPA, SAT/ACT scores, and other components of the application, you have a great shot at getting in. WebAverage GPA: 3.69. The average GPA at NYU is 3.69. (Most schools use a weighted GPA out of 4.0, though some report an unweighted GPA. With a GPA of 3.69, NYU requires you to be above average in your high school class. You'll need at least a mix of A's and B's, with more A's than B's.
